How to Use Instagram Native Scheduling: Step-by-Step Guide for 2026

Ready to explore the "how-to"? Using instagram native scheduling is pretty simple once you know the ropes. You can do this either directly in the Instagram app for Professional Accounts or through Meta Business Suite. Let's walk through the steps for 2026.

Here’s how you can schedule your posts:

  1. Switch to a Professional Account: First things first, you need a Creator or Business account. Go to your Instagram profile settings and switch if you haven't already. This unlocks all the pro features.
  2. Create Your Post: Start by creating your photo or video post as usual. Add your image, apply filters, and write your killer caption.
  3. Find the Scheduling Option: Before you hit "Share," scroll down to "Advanced Settings." Here, you'll see an option to "Schedule this post." Tap on it.
  4. Set Date and Time: Pick your desired publication date and time. Instagram will suggest best times based on your audience activity, which is super helpful.
  5. Review and Schedule: Double-check everything – the image, caption, tags, and mainly the scheduled time. Once you're happy, tap "Schedule."

That's it! Your post is now queued up and ready to go live on its own. It's a simple process that saves you from manual posting. You can manage and view your scheduled posts within the "Scheduled Content" section of your Instagram settings or in the Meta Business Suite. Limitations of Instagram Native Scheduling

While instagram native scheduling is a solid start, it's important to keep it 100 about where it falls short. No cap, it's a good feature. It's not a complete solution for every content creator or business. Knowing these limitations helps you decide if it's enough for your needs or if you need to level up.

Here are some things to consider:

  • Limited Content Types: Native scheduling primarily supports single image posts and videos (including Reels). You can't natively schedule Stories, Carousels with mixed media, or go-live broadcasts. This can be a bummer if Stories are a big part of your strategy.
  • No Multi-Platform Posting: This is a big one. You can only schedule to Instagram. If you're managing content across TikTok,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n, YouTube, and Pinterest, you'll still be doing a lot of manual work or using separate tools for each.
  • Basic Analytics: The insights provided are good for individual posts, but they might not offer the deep, comparative analytics you need to really understand your overall strategy. You might miss trends across platforms.
  • No AI-Powered Tools: Native scheduling won't help you write captions, generate hashtags, or suggest content ideas. It's a pure scheduling tool, not a content creation assistant.
  • Team Collaboration Challenges: While Meta Business Suite offers some team features, it might not be as intuitive or strong for larger teams needing complex approval workflows or shared content libraries.

For creators juggling multiple platforms or agencies managing many clients, these limitations can add up. You might find yourself needing more firepower to really simplify your workflow.
